  • Big White: Fresh powder propels mountain to 200 cm of cumulative snowfall this season

    A fresh dump of snow on Saturday helped Big White hit a nice little early season milestone.

    Six centimetres were reported and that brings the mountain to 200 cm of cumulative snowfall for the 2025-26 season.

    The alpine snow base is currently 120 cm.

    Photo Credit: Big White Ski Resort

    Big White is reporting light winds, obscure skies and limited visibility this morning, with groomed and fresh powder for you to enjoy.

    It’s -5°C right now and that should be around the high for the day, with windy conditions and potentially a bit more snow in the forecast.

    Gem Lake opened today, which means there are 14 lifts spinning to service 86 open runs, 50 of which are groomed.
